> Many people here use framemaker to produce pretty documents. Currently, in
> order to incorporate IDL plots, we write PostScript files and import them into
> framemaker. Using the IDL command:
>
> device,/preview
>
> gives framemaker a low-resolution rendition of the IDL plot to view on the
> screen before the document is printed. However, we are unable to alter the
> plot within framemaker; all we can do is embellish it. A better method of
> incorporating the IDL plots would be to use the "make interchange format." If
> IDL would produce a plot in make interchange format, then, in framemaker, we
> could alter the plot, making it easier to produce annotations.
>
> All this leads to the question: Has anyone written an IDL device
> driver for maker interchange format?

A former colleaque has used HPGL instead of PS. If I remember correct,
he has been able to edit all elements in the plot.
